Nashville is honky-tonk neon on Broadway, hot chicken so spicy it counts as a personality test, and a music scene that includes way more than country (though country is the headliner). The Ryman Auditorium is still the most acoustically beloved room in American music. Bachelorette parties on pedal taverns are now a recognized weather pattern. Pack stretchy pants for the biscuits.
